Proctologist and critical care
A proctologist, also known as a colorectal surgeon, is a medical specialist dedicated to the diagnosis, treatment, and management of conditions affecting the colon, rectum, and anus. These specialists are experts in a range of gastrointestinal disorders, including hemorrhoids, anal fissures, rectal cancer, inflammatory bowel diseases like Crohn’s disease and ulcerative colitis, diverticulitis, and colorectal polyps. Proctologists also manage complex conditions such as fecal incontinence, colorectal abscesses, and pelvic floor disorders. Their work involves both surgical and non-surgical interventions, from minimally invasive procedures like rubber band ligation for hemorrhoids to more advanced surgeries, such as colectomies or sphincter-saving surgeries for rectal cancer. Proctologists are highly skilled in performing colonoscopies, endorectal ultrasound, and other diagnostic procedures to detect abnormalities, assess the extent of disease, and guide treatment decisions. They also collaborate closely with oncologists, gastroenterologists, and other specialists in the multidisciplinary care of patients with colorectal cancer, providing expertise in both surgical resection and postoperative care. In addition to their medical expertise, proctologists emphasize patient education, addressing concerns about sensitive issues such as bowel function, pain, and treatment options in a compassionate, discreet manner. They often counsel patients on lifestyle modifications, including diet and exercise, to prevent or manage gastrointestinal conditions. The path to becoming a proctologist involves medical school, a residency in general surgery, and often a fellowship in colorectal surgery to gain specialized knowledge and skills in this field. As part of their ongoing practice, proctologists keep abreast of the latest advances in minimally invasive surgical techniques, robotic surgery, and novel treatments for colorectal diseases. Many are also involved in research, contributing to improvements in the understanding of colorectal disorders, new surgical techniques, and better ways to prevent and manage conditions like colorectal cancer. With a focus on both prevention and treatment, proctologists play a crucial role in improving the quality of life for individuals with colorectal issues, providing compassionate care to a diverse range of patients and offering both surgical and non-surgical solutions to complex, often stigmatized conditions affecting the lower gastrointestinal tract.
